1. 查看服务器配置
服务器配置是指在服务器上安装的软件和硬件的详细信息,包括操作系统版本、CPU型号、内存容量、硬盘大小等。在 Linux 系统中,我们可以使用一些命令来查看服务器的配置信息。
1.1 查看操作系统信息
要查看服务器的操作系统信息,可以使用 `uname` 命令。该命令输出当前操作系统的内核名称和版本号。
$ uname -a
输出示例:
Linux server01 4.15.0-54-generic #58-Ubuntu SMP Mon Jun 24 10:55:24 UTC 2019 x86_64 x86_64 x86_64 GNU/Linux
在上面的示例中,可以看到服务器的操作系统是 Ubuntu,内核版本号是 4.15.0-54-generic。
1.2 查看CPU信息
要查看服务器的 CPU 信息,可以使用 `lscpu` 命令。该命令输出 CPU 的详细信息,包括型号、核心数、线程数等。
$ lscpu
输出示例:
Architecture: x86_64
CPU op-mode(s): 32-bit, 64-bit
Byte Order: Little Endian
CPU(s): 4
On-line CPU(s) list: 0-3
Thread(s) per core: 2
Core(s) per socket: 2
Socket(s): 1
NUMA node(s): 1
...
在上面的示例中,可以看到服务器的 CPU 型号是 x86_64,核心数是 4,线程数是 2。
1.3 查看内存信息
要查看服务器的内存信息,可以使用 `free` 命令。该命令输出内存的总量、已使用量和可用量等。
$ free -h
输出示例:
total used free shared buff/cache available
Mem: 3.8G 2.0G 1.3G 244M 454M 1.4G
Swap: 2.0G 614M 1.4G
在上面的示例中,可以看到服务器的总内存是 3.8G,已使用的内存是 2.0G,可用的内存是 1.3G。
1.4 查看硬盘信息
要查看服务器的硬盘信息,可以使用 `df` 命令。该命令输出硬盘的总容量、已使用量和可用量等。
$ df -h
输出示例:
Filesystem Size Used Avail Use% Mounted on
/dev/vda1 20G 1.9G 17G 10% /
udev 1.9G 0 1.9G 0% /dev
tmpfs 389M 588K 388M 1% /run
tmpfs 1.9G 0 1.9G 0% /dev/shm
tmpfs 5.0M 0 5.0M 0% /run/lock
tmpfs 1.9G 0 1.9G 0% /sys/fs/cgroup
/dev/vdb 9.8G 61M 9.2G 1% /data
...
在上面的示例中,可以看到服务器的硬盘总容量是 20G,已使用的硬盘空间是 1.9G,可用的硬盘空间是 17G。
2. 总结
通过使用不同的命令,我们可以轻松地查看服务器的配置信息。通过 `uname` 命令查看操作系统信息,通过 `lscpu` 命令查看 CPU 信息,通过 `free` 命令查看内存信息,通过 `df` 命令查看硬盘信息。
以上只是其中的一部分命令,还有很多其他命令可以用于查看服务器的配置信息。熟练掌握这些命令将有助于我们更好地理解服务器的配置情况,从而更好地进行服务器管理和维护工作。
这些命令可以帮助我们快速定位服务器的问题,例如,当服务器出现性能问题时,我们可以通过查看 CPU 使用率、内存使用情况和硬盘空间占用来分析问题的原因。因此,熟练使用这些命令对于服务器管理人员来说是非常重要的。
希望本文能帮助读者快速上手使用 Linux 命令查看服务器配置,并且能够对服务器配置信息有一个全面的了解。